In 2015, Legacy Mechanical Inc implemented Viewpoint Vista to provision Construction ERP capabilities across its Denver mechanical contracting operations. The deployment targeted core financial and project accounting workflows to support plumbing, sheet metal fabrication, hydronics, 24 hour service, iron work and fabrication projects from small retrofits to large downtown high rises. Legacy Mechanical Inc implemented Viewpoint Vista Construction ERP for accounting and project cost control in a company wide scope centered on finance and administration.
The implementation included configuration of payroll processing, accounts payable automation, job costing, general ledger and reporting capabilities within Viewpoint Vista. The controller led and completed the Viewpoint Vista implementation and concurrently reorganized the accounting and administration team to align processes and system workflows. Standard industry KPI and company metric reporting was configured to enable summarized and forecasted business activity reporting and job cost analysis.
Operational coverage emphasized accounting, administration and project cost management, with Viewpoint Vista used to produce job cost reports and company wide financial summaries. The system also supported internal and external audit activities, with the controller coordinating audit readiness and interactions with external CPAs. No external system integrations were specified in the source notes.
Governance and rollout focused on process consolidation within finance and administration and realignment of the accounting team to the new ERP driven workflows. Outcomes documented by the controller included a reduction in payroll processing time by 70 percent and approximately 70 percent efficiency gains in accounts payable processing, along with improved cohesion and reporting discipline across finance functions.
